The what is md5 technology Diaries
They are a single-way capabilities – Which means that it is unfeasible to make use of the hash benefit to figure out what the original enter was (with present-day technology and methods).Inspite of these shortcomings, MD5 carries on to generally be utilized in a variety of purposes provided its performance and ease of implementation. When analyzing the hash values computed from the set of distinct inputs, even a slight alteration in the first information will produce a greatly various hash price.
All right, we've seen how multipurpose the MD5 algorithm is in the world of cryptography. But what can make it jump out? Let's look at some of the strengths from the information digest algorithm (MD5) in hashing.
As outlined by eWeek, a recognised weak point from the MD5 hash operate gave the group of threat actors behind the Flame malware a chance to forge a sound certification for your Microsoft's Windows Update company.
Velocity and efficiency. MD5 is a fast hashing algorithm, making it appropriate for apps wherever overall performance is crucial. Its capability to approach facts quickly with minimum computational overhead has created it common in predicaments where big volumes of information have to be hashed proficiently.
Cryptanalysis: The cryptanalysis community has developed sophisticated ways for attacking MD5 after a while. These procedures, which include differential and linear cryptanalysis, have compromised its security even further.
If we return to the four traces that the hashing visualization Device gave us, you will note that the 3rd line suggests:
The MD5 algorithm can be a cryptographic hash perform that generates a 128-little bit hash price from input facts. Although it was initially used for details integrity verification and password hashing, it's now considered insecure resulting from collision vulnerabilities.
MD5, the moment a widely trustworthy cryptographic hash purpose, has become regarded as insecure on account of sizeable vulnerabilities that undermine its usefulness in protection-delicate purposes. The main situation with MD5 is its susceptibility to collision assaults, where by two various inputs can generate the exact same hash value.
the process is usually a one particular-way function. Indicating, For those who have the hash, you should not have the capacity to reverse click here it to discover the first knowledge. By doing this, you may Examine details integrity with no exposing the info by itself.
That is critically vital for cybersecurity since this one of a kind hash is nearly unduplicated, which subsequently makes that exclusive hash a protected reference to the particular knowledge established.
Restrictions in Hash Length: MD5 generates a hard and fast hash worth of 128 bits. Although this may well seem like a sufficient volume of defense, developments in computational capacity have rendered it out of date.
The algorithm procedures info in blocks of 512 bits, padding the ultimate block if essential, and afterwards iteratively applies a series of mathematical operations to deliver the final hash price.
With this area, we will prevent heading into the particulars, and as an alternative cover the areas of MD5 that make up its design like a cryptographic hashing algorithm.